SUBJECT TO CHANGE
(Changes since Monday in bold)
CBS (Single Game)
1:00
Oakland at Pittsburgh (Huntington WV, Steubenville/Wheeling)
4:15
San Diego at Cleveland (Cincinnati, Cleveland, Columbus, Dayton, Lima, Toledo, Youngstown)
FOX (Doubleheader)
1:00
Detroit at Cincinnati (Statewide)
4:15
Dallas at NY Giants (Statewide, with exception of Cleveland)
By rule, FOX can't air a 4:15 game in Cleveland since CBS is airing a home game there at that time.

The blackout deadline is 72 hours before the game (so 4:05 Thursday).
At this point they either make a decision, or ask the NFL for a 24 hour extension if they're really close and are confident they can unload the tickets on someone by Friday.
